Article Overview

This article covers the extension of the 2% sequestration reduction on provider payments and the implications for Medicare fee-for-service as well as certain private and Medicare Advantage payer contracts. It is intended for practices, billing staff, and contract negotiators who need to review payer notices and contract terms to understand whether a plan is attempting to apply the reduction. The discussion focuses on broad contract-review considerations, payer communication issues, and negotiation awareness rather than detailed coding guidance.

Why This Topic Matters

Providers may see payment reductions carried into non-Medicare contracts through contract language or payer notices. Understanding the issue helps practices review agreements and protect reimbursement terms during renewals or amendments.
